Common mistakes and ways to avoid them when installing copper water heaters

Введение

Installing a copper water heaters involves precision and knowledge. Mistakes during installation can lead to inefficiency, leaks, and even damage. This guide outlines common installation mistakes and provides tips to avoid them.

Incorrect Sizing

Mistake: Improper Sizing

Choosing the wrong size for your copper water heater can cause issues. An undersized heater struggles to meet demand, while an oversized unit wastes energy.

Solution: Proper Assessment

Assess your hot water needs accurately. Consider factors like household size, number of bathrooms, and peak usage times. Consult a professional to determine the correct size.

Poor Placement

Mistake: Inappropriate Placement

Placing the water heater in an inconvenient or unsafe location can cause problems. This mistake can lead to inefficient operation and difficult maintenance.

Solution: Optimal Location

Choose a location close to the points of use to reduce heat loss. Ensure easy access for maintenance and repairs. Avoid placing the heater near combustible materials.

Improper Venting

Mistake: Inadequate Venting

Improper venting can cause dangerous gas buildup or inefficient operation. This mistake compromises safety and performance.

Solution: Correct Vent Installation

Follow the manufacturer’s guidelines for venting. Use the appropriate venting materials and ensure a clear path for exhaust gases. Regularly inspect and maintain the venting system.

Inadequate Insulation

Mistake: Lack of Insulation

Failing to insulate pipes and the heater itself leads to heat loss. This mistake increases energy consumption and costs.

Solution: Proper Insulation

Insulate the pipes and the heater. Use high-quality insulation materials. This practice minimizes heat loss and enhances efficiency.

Ignoring Local Codes and Regulations

Mistake: Non-Compliance with Codes

Ignoring local building codes and regulations can result in unsafe installations. This mistake may lead to fines and require reinstallation.

Solution: Compliance with Codes

Research and understand local building codes. Ensure your installation meets all regulations. Consult with local authorities or a professional plumber for guidance.

Incorrect Pipe Connections

Mistake: Faulty Connections

Improper pipe connections can cause leaks and reduce efficiency. This mistake may lead to water damage and increased maintenance costs.

Solution: Secure Connections

Use the correct fittings and ensure tight connections. Solder the joints properly, avoiding cold solder joints. Test for leaks before finalizing the installation.

Neglecting Regular Maintenance

Mistake: Skipping Maintenance

Ignoring regular maintenance leads to reduced efficiency and potential breakdowns. This mistake shortens the lifespan of the water heater.

Solution: Scheduled Maintenance

Schedule regular maintenance checks. Flush the tank periodically to remove sediment buildup. Inspect for signs of wear and address issues promptly.

Failing to Install a Pressure Relief Valve

Mistake: Missing Pressure Relief Valve

Not installing a pressure relief valve can result in dangerous pressure buildup. This mistake poses safety risks.

Solution: Install a Relief Valve

Install a pressure relief valve as per the manufacturer’s instructions. Test the valve regularly to ensure it functions correctly.

Using Incorrect Materials

Mistake: Wrong Materials

Using incompatible materials for connections and fittings can cause corrosion and leaks. This mistake compromises the system’s integrity.

Solution: Use Compatible Materials

Use materials compatible with copper, such as brass or dielectric unions. Avoid mixing metals that can cause galvanic corrosion.

Over-Tightening Fittings

Mistake: Over-Tightening

Over-tightening fittings can crack pipes and fittings. This mistake leads to leaks and potential system failure.

Solution: Proper Tightening Techniques

Tighten fittings to the recommended torque. Use a torque wrench if necessary. Avoid excessive force to prevent damage.

Skipping Safety Checks

Mistake: Ignoring Safety Checks

Skipping safety checks can lead to undetected issues. This mistake compromises the safety and efficiency of the installation.

Solution: Conduct Safety Checks

Perform comprehensive safety checks before finalizing the installation. Check for gas leaks, secure fittings, and ensure proper venting.

Not Flushing the System

Mistake: Skipping System Flush

Failing to flush the system can leave debris and contaminants in the heater. This mistake reduces efficiency and can cause damage.

Solution: Flush the System

Flush the system thoroughly before use. Remove any debris and contaminants to ensure clean operation.

Заключение

Avoiding these common mistakes ensures a safe and efficient copper water heater installation. Proper sizing, placement, and compliance with local codes are crucial. Use compatible materials and secure connections. Regular maintenance and safety checks enhance performance and longevity. By following these guidelines, you can enjoy the benefits of a reliable and efficient copper water heater.
